دليل سكرم | 21. أخطاء قصة المستخدم
نشرت: 2022-05-24تصف قصص المستخدم كيفية عمل وظيفة منتج جديدة في اللغة اليومية أو لغة العمل. ومع ذلك ، فإن إعدادهم يستغرق الكثير من الوقت والجهد والتفكير. في إدخال اليوم ، نشير إلى أكثر أخطاء قصة المستخدم شيوعًا ونقترح كيفية التعامل معها.
أخطاء قصة المستخدم الأكثر شيوعًا - جدول المحتويات:
- مقدمة
- مشاكل مع 3W
- مشاكل مع 3C
- أخطاء قصة المستخدم - ملخص
مقدمة
يمكن أن تكون قصة المستخدم أداة رائعة لتحفيز الفريق على اقتراح حلول جديدة للمشكلات المقدمة من منظور المستخدم. لقد كتبنا عن ماهية قصة المستخدم في إدخال منفصل. وفي هذه المقالة ، قدمنا INVEST ، وهي طريقة شائعة لكتابة قصص مستخدم جيدة. اليوم سوف نركز على أخطاء قصة المستخدم.
مشاكل مع 3W
قصة مستخدم مناسبة تجيب على الأسئلة:
- من؟ (من هو المستخدم المستهدف للمنتج؟)
- ماذا؟ (ما هي إمكانيات المنتج ، وماذا يمكنه أن يفعل؟)
- لماذا ا؟ (ما الغرض الذي يخدمه؟)
ومع ذلك ، قد تصاحب الإجابات على كل من هذه الأسئلة مشاكل. المشكلة الأقل شيوعًا هي الشك حول ما يجب تغييره في المنتج استجابة لاحتياجات العميل. لذلك سنركز على المشاكل المتعلقة بمن؟ و لماذا؟
من - شخصية المستخدم
أحد أكثر الأخطاء شيوعًا عند إنشاء قصص المستخدم هو عدم الإجابة على السؤال بدقة كافية: لمن؟ بمعنى آخر ، من هو المستخدم المقصود بالتغيير المخطط له؟
غالبًا ما تكون الاستجابة العامة التي تشير إلى العميل أو المستخدم النهائي كمتلقي للتغيير غير كافية. الحل لهذه المشكلة هو تخيل المتلقي كشخصية محددة. الشخصية هي صورة نموذجية للعميل المستهدف. بمعنى آخر ، الشخصية هي تمثيل للشخص الذي سيستخدم المنتج بطريقة معينة.
بعد تحليل قصة المستخدم الخاصة بك ، قد تجد أنها تحكي قصص أشخاص مختلفين في نفس الوقت. إذا كان هناك العديد من المستخدمين المستهدفين ، فمن الجدير التفكير في تقسيم قصة المستخدم إلى أجزاء أصغر لتجنب الإجراءات المتناقضة أو المتنافية أو غير الفعالة ببساطة.
لماذا ا؟ - هدف ضعيف التحديد
أحيانًا يصبح القسم الأخير من قصة المستخدم مصدر المشكلات. يجب أن تحدد القيمة التجارية للتغييرات التي تم إجراؤها أثناء تنفيذ قصة المستخدم. ألق نظرة على مثال لأخطاء قصة المستخدم حيث يحل وصف الوظائف الإضافية محل الهدف:
كعميل ، أريد شراء عصا سحرية بنقرة واحدة لأنني أريد شراء سجادة طائرة الأسبوع المقبل.
بدلاً من إعطاء سبب شراء العصا السحرية ، تضيف قصة المستخدم هذه عنصرًا آخر إلى قائمة التسوق الخاصة بالعميل المحتمل. لذلك ، عند إعداد قصة مستخدم ، لا تنسَ أسباب التغييرات في وظائف المنتج.
مشاكل مع 3C
يمكننا تقسيم عملية العمل مع User Stories إلى ثلاث مراحل تسمى 3Cs:
- البطاقة - البطاقة التي يتم حفظ قصة المستخدم عليها
- المحادثة - محادثة داخل فريق Scrum حول بطاقة قصة المستخدم
- التأكيد - تحديد معايير القبول التي تؤكد أن المهمة قد اكتملت
يمكن أن تحدث أخطاء في أي من هذه ، والتي نوضحها أدناه.
بطاقة
بطاقة الذاكرة التي تخزن قصة المستخدم ذات سعة محدودة. لذلك ، فإن المشاكل الأكثر شيوعًا تتعلق بطول وحجم قصة المستخدم. تحتاج قصة المستخدم إلى التماسك وعدم الالتفاف حول الأدغال ، كما يقولون ، إلى درجة دقيقة لدرجة أن كل كلمة لها أهميتها.
هذا لأن مشكلة بطاقة قصة المستخدم لها بعدين. أحدها طريقة صياغتها: موجزة وتحتوي على الحد الأدنى الضروري من التعداد. والثاني هو الحجم الفعلي لقصة المستخدم. يمكن أن تعبر جملة عامة واحدة عن عدد كبير من المهام التي لا يمكن إكمالها خلال Sprint واحد.
محادثة
صياغة جملة واحدة لقصة المستخدم هي نقطة البداية لمحادثة مع Development Team. لذلك ، من غير الصحيح معاملته على أنه وصف للمهمة المراد أداؤها. إنه يعطل إمكانية التفاوض والمناقشة حول طرق مختلفة لتنفيذه. لا ينبغي التعامل مع قصة المستخدم على أنها وصف لمتطلبات وظائف المنتج الجديد ، بل هي دعوة لبدء محادثة حول حلول تقنية محددة ستؤدي إلى تحقيق قيمة العمل المحددة بواسطة قصة المستخدم.
تأكيد
لقد كتبنا عن معايير القبول التي يجب تحديدها لكل قصة مستخدم بالتفصيل في النص الذي يصف ماهية قصة المستخدم. ومع ذلك ، فإن أحد الأخطاء الشائعة هو عدم وجود غموض في معايير الأداء.
تحتوي قصة المستخدم المكتوبة جيدًا على وصف للموقف الذي يتم تنفيذه فيه. الاختبار هو أن المستخدم يستفيد من الوظائف الجديدة التي أنشأها Development Team.من الأدوات المفيدة للتحقق من صحة قصة المستخدم تطوير اختبار القبول. يوجد هذا عادةً على الجانب الآخر من البطاقة التي تحتوي على قصة المستخدم.
أخطاء قصة المستخدم - ملخص
عند إعداد قصص المستخدم وتطبيقها ، يجدر الالتزام بالقواعد التالية:
- حدد بدقة المستخدم المتأثر بالتغيير
- حدد بوضوح الغرض من بناء وظائف منتج جديد
- حافظ على حجمه قصيرًا قدر الإمكان
- تعامل مع قصة المستخدم كنقطة انطلاق لمناقشات الحل مع Development Team
- ضع قواعد واضحة للقبول
إذا أعجبك المحتوى الخاص بنا ، فقم بالانضمام إلى مجتمع النحل المشغول لدينا على Facebook و Twitter و LinkedIn و Instagram و YouTube و Pinterest.
دليل سكروم:
- مسرد للمصطلحات الأساسية والأدوار والمفاهيم
- ما هو سكرم؟
- قيم سكروم
- كيف تنفذ سكرم في شركتك؟
- فريق سكرم - ما هو وكيف يعمل؟
- من هو مالك المنتج؟
- أكثر أخطاء "مالك المنتج" شيوعًا
- من هو سيد سكرم؟
- خصائص سيد سكرم الجيد
- الأخطاء الأكثر شيوعًا في Scrum Master
- ما هي الإحصائيات والمقاييس التي يجب أن يتبعها Scrum Master؟
- التعاون بين مالك المنتج و Scrum Master
- فريق التطوير في سكرم
- أكثر أخطاء المطورين شيوعًا
- القطع الأثرية سكروم
- تحجيم سكروم
- سباق المتراكمة
- ما هو Product Backlog؟
- ما هي قصص المستخدم؟
- إنشاء أفضل قصة مستخدم مع INVEST
- أكثر أخطاء قصة المستخدم شيوعًا
- معايير قبول قصة المستخدم
- التقدير ونقاط القصة في سكرم
- التخطيط للبوكر
- لعبة تقدير الفريق
- تحديد الزيادة
- أحداث سكرم
- ما هو Sprint in Scrum؟
- التزامات فريق Scrum - هدف المنتج ، هدف Sprint وتعريف الإنجاز
- ما هو مخطط Burndown؟
- كيفية إنشاء وتفسير مخطط توقف؟
- مزايا وعيوب مخطط التوقف
- مجالس كانبان في سكرم وسكرومبان
- السرعة في سكرم - سرعة فريق التطوير
- ديلي سكرم
- Sprint Planning
- مراجعة Sprint
- ما هو معرض Sprint Retrospective؟
- الأخطاء الشائعة خلال Sprint Retrospective
- رعاية تراكم المنتج